Despair engulfs me as the waves stretch forth their
grasping hands far as the eyes can see in every direction.
For a drowning victim, there appears to be
no hope to find solid ground on which to stand.
I cry out, but my salty tears only
blend with the sea. For they are both
filled with depth and darkness.
It appears there is no way out.
Fatigue has got me firmly in her grips
trying to drag me to the
bottom of the Sea of Despair.
Will I ever come to the surface alive?
If I do, I must go soon before
the chance is gone.
What chance do I have?
I must throw off the unnecessary burdens of life
that anchor me down.
I must cast them on Him
because He cares for me.
Then I will become buoyant with
the Joy of the Lord
which is my strength.
As I float on the Plank of Faith
kicking with Joy,
I am guided by God
to the Shores of Hope
and stand firmly on
the Solid Rock of His Son.
